Hotels in London near London Stock Exchange
We found 3720 properties with availability in London
Modern Central 1Bd Flat In Clerkenwell - Sleeps 4!
Charles Townsend House, London, United Kingdom
Oliver'S Place In Holborn - 2 Double Beds, 1 Sofa Bed, Great Location
170 Grays Inn Road, London, United Kingdom
Cosy Studio Right At Liverpool Street Station!
172 Bishopsgate, London, United Kingdom
2Bd With View - 5 Sleeps - Old St
Unit 122 Bath Court, London, United Kingdom
Central Holborn Bloomsbury Flats
John Street, London, United Kingdom
Club Quarters Hotel Covent Garden Holborn, London
61 Lincoln'S Inn Fields, London, United Kingdom
Rosewood London
252 High Holborn, London, United Kingdom
For Students Only Chapter Old Street In London
18 Paul Street, London, United Kingdom
Veeve - Thirties Icon By Sadler'S Wells
Rosebery Avenue, Wells House, Spa Green Estate, London, United Kingdom
Gorgeous Flata Central London Liverpool St Station
186-190 Bishopsgate, London, United Kingdom
Rooftop Vibes In Old Street - 5 Sleeps Central Flat
Flat 122, Bath Court, St Luke'S Estate, Bath Street, London, United Kingdom
Chic 4-Bed Apartment In Trendy Clerkenwell W Balcony And Walking Distance To Tube
Flat 25, Barnabus House, Central Street, London, United Kingdom
City Centre Flat Near Top Sights
1 New St, London, United Kingdom
Arcore Premium Apartments Bloomsbury
19 John Street, London, United Kingdom
Avari Apartments - Princeton Collection
3 Princeton Street, London, United Kingdom
Holborn By Viridian Apartments
55 Red Lion St, London, United Kingdom
Luxury Penthouse In Central London
15 Ironmonger Row, London, United Kingdom
Gorgeous Flatc Central London Liverpool St Station
186-190 Bishopsgate, London, United Kingdom
Be London - The Lincoln'S Inn Residences
Lincoln'S Inn Fields, London, United Kingdom
Gorgeous Flatb Central London Liverpool St Station
186-190 Bishopsgate, London, United Kingdom